Preservation, the magazine of the National Trust for Historic Preservation, is seeking interns for the remainder of the fall of 2009 and/or spring 2010.
Duties include fact-checking 300-word online-only news stories; reporting and writing 300-word online news stories; suggesting content for the site; and posting to Facebook and/or Twitter. Interns must be able to work semi-independently, juggle several stories at a time, and meet deadlines. Depending on ability, there will be opportunities to write for the print publication. Interns can choose their own office hours. A one-month internship is also an option. We are located on Metro’s red line in Dupont Circle. Web address: www.preservationnation.org/magazine.
